Early Periodic Screening Diagnosis and Treatment. (EPSDT) Under Michigan's specialty service waiver and this agreement, the PIHP is responsible for the provision of specialty services Medicaid benefits, and must make these benefits available to beneficiaries referred by a primary EPSDT screener, to correct or ameliorate a qualifying condition discovered through the screening process. While transportation to EPSDT corrective or ameliorative specialty services is not a covered service under this waiver, the PIHP must assist beneficiaries in obtaining necessary transportation either through the Michigan Family Independence Agency or through the beneficiary’s Medicaid health plan.

Early Periodic Screening Diagnosis and Treatment. (EPSDT) SERVICES THROUGH THE CHILD TEEN HEALTH PROGRAM (C/THP) AND ADOLESCENT PREVENTIVE SERVICES Child/Teen Health Program (C/THP) is a package of early and periodic screening, including inter-periodic screens and, diagnostic and treatment services that New York State offers all Medicaid eligible children under twenty-one (21) years of age. Care and services shall be provided in accordance with the periodicity schedule and guidelines developed by the New York State Department of Health. The care includes necessary health care, diagnostic services, treatment and other measures (described in Section 1905(a) of the Social Security Act) to correct or ameliorate defects, and physical and mental illnesses and condition discovered by the screening services (regardless of whether the service is otherwise included in the New York State Medicaid Plan). The package of services includes administrative services designed to assist families obtain services for children that include outreach, education, appointment scheduling, administrative case management and transportation assistance.
Early Periodic Screening Diagnosis and Treatment. (EPSDT) – A program that provides comprehensive health care to all Medicaid eligible children through periodic screenings, diagnostic and treatment services.
